
.c-ingredients-section{padding:3.5rem .8125rem;text-align:center}.c-ingredients-section__inner{width:100%;max-width:100%;overflow:visible}.c-ingredients-section__title{margin:0 0 2rem;text-align:center;font-family:playfair-display,serif;font-weight:400;letter-spacing:0;font-size:1.25rem;letter-spacing:.0125rem;line-height:1.2;font-size:1.4375rem;line-height:1.725rem;letter-spacing:.0144rem}.c-ingredients-section__gr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));-moz-column-gap:0;column-gap:0;row-gap:1.75rem;position:relative;margin-bottom:-.25rem}@media only screen and (max-width:1099px){.c-ingredients-section__grid.has-overlay{display:flex;flex-wrap:wrap}.c-ingredients-section__grid.has-overlay:after{content:"";position:absolute;left:0;right:0;bottom:0;height:calc(50% + .875rem);background:linear-gradient(180deg,hsla(0,0%,100%,0),#fff);pointer-events:none;z-index:1}.c-ingredients-section__grid.has-overlay .c-ingredients-section__item{flex:1 1 50%;min-width:0;width:auto;transition:flex 1.5s cubic-bezier(.16,1,.3,1),transform 1.5s cubic-bezier(.16,1,.3,1)}}.c-ingredients-section[data-grid-image-count="1"] .c-ingredients-section__grid{grid-template-columns:auto}.c-ingredients-section__item{display:flex;flex-direction:column;align-items:center;position:relative;z-index:0;text-decoration:none;color:inherit;transition:all 1.5s cubic-bezier(.16,1,.3,1)}.c-ingredients-section__item.is-interactive{cursor:pointer}.c-ingredients-section__item.is-mobile-hidden{display:none}@media only screen and (min-width:1100px){.c-ingredients-section__item.is-desktop-hidden{display:none}}.c-ingredients-section__media{width:7.5rem;height:7.5rem;margin:0 auto 1.5rem;border-radius:50%;overflow:hidden;flex-shrink:0;transition:transform 1.5s cubic-bezier(.16,1,.3,1)}.c-ingredients-section__media.is-placeholder{background:rgba(16,24,32,.08)}.c-ingredients-section__image{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;border-radius:50%;position:unset}.c-ingredients-section__item-title{max-width:calc(100% - 2.5rem);margin:0 auto .25rem;text-align:center;font-weight:700;font-family:proxima-nova,sans-serif;line-height:1.2;letter-spacing:0;font-size:.8125rem;line-height:1.2188rem;text-transform:uppercase;letter-spacing:.0813rem}.c-ingredients-section__item-subheading{font-weight:400;font-family:proxima-nova,sans-serif;line-height:1.2;letter-spacing:0}.c-ingredients-section__item-subheading b,.c-ingredients-section__item-subheading strong{font-weight:600}.c-ingredients-section__item-subheading{font-size:.9375rem;line-height:1.4063rem;letter-spacing:.0281rem;max-width:calc(100% - 2.5rem);margin:0 auto .5rem;text-align:center;color:rgba(16,24,32,.7)}.c-ingredients-section__expand{display:inline-flex;align-items:center;justify-content:center;pointer-events:none}.c-ingredients-section__expand-icon{width:1.5rem;height:1.5rem;display:block}.c-ingredients-section__cta-wrap{display:none;text-align:center}.c-ingredients-section.has-mobile-grid-cta .c-ingredients-section__cta-wrap{display:block;margin-top:1.25rem}.c-ingredients-section.is-grid-expanded .c-ingredients-section__item.is-desktop-hidden,.c-ingredients-section.is-grid-expanded .c-ingredients-section__item.is-mobile-hidden{display:flex}.c-ingredients-section.is-grid-expanded .c-ingredients-section__grid.has-overlay:after{display:none}.c-ingredients-section__cta{display:inline-block;margin:0;padding:0;border:none;background:transparent;cursor:pointer;text-decoration:none;letter-spacing:.04em;color:inherit;font-family:inherit;font-weight:600;font-family:proxima-nova,sans-serif;line-height:1.2;letter-spacing:0;font-size:.8125rem;line-height:1.2188rem;letter-spacing:.0813rem;text-transform:uppercase;text-decoration:underline;text-underline-offset:.375rem}.c-ingredients-section__drawer{position:fixed;top:56px;right:0;left:0;z-index:50;display:flex;flex-direction:column;width:100%;height:calc(100vh - 56px);background:#fff;overflow:hidden;transform:translate3d(0,100%,0);transition-timing-function:cubic-bezier(.16,1,.3,1);transition-duration:.75s;transition-property:transform}.c-ingredients-section__drawer.is-drawer-open{transform:translateZ(0)}.c-ingredients-section__drawer-background{cursor:pointer;position:fixed;top:0;left:0;width:100%;height:100%;background:#101820;opacity:0;z-index:49;transition:opacity .75s cubic-bezier(.16,1,.3,1);pointer-events:none}.c-ingredients-section__drawer-background.is-drawer-open{opacity:.4;pointer-events:auto}.c-ingredients-section__drawer-inner{display:flex;flex-direction:column;height:100%;overflow:hidden}.c-ingredients-section__drawer-header{display:flex;align-items:center;justify-content:space-between;gap:1rem;flex-shrink:0;padding:1.75rem 1.25rem 0}.c-ingredients-section__drawer-title{margin:0;font-family:playfair-display,serif;font-size:1.4375rem;font-weight:400;line-height:120%;letter-spacing:.014375rem;color:#101820}.c-ingredients-section__drawer-close{display:inline-flex;align-items:center;justify-content:center;padding:.5rem;margin:0;border:none;background:#eeeee9;border-radius:50%;cursor:pointer;color:inherit}.c-ingredients-section__drawer-close-icon{width:1.25rem;height:1.25rem;display:block}.c-ingredients-section__drawer-content{text-align:left;padding:2rem 1.25rem 1.75rem;flex:1;overflow-y:auto}.c-ingredients-section__full-modal-tabs{display:flex;gap:.5rem;margin-bottom:2rem;padding:.25rem;background-color:#f8f8f8;border-radius:6.25rem;overflow:auto;scrollbar-width:none}.c-ingredients-section__full-modal-tabs::-webkit-scrollbar{display:none}.c-ingredients-section__full-modal-tab{display:flex;flex:1 0 0;align-items:center;justify-content:center;gap:.5rem;margin:0;padding:0 1rem;border:none;border-radius:6.25rem;background:transparent;font-weight:600;font-family:proxima-nova,sans-serif;line-height:1.2;letter-spacing:0;font-size:.8125rem;line-height:1.2188rem;letter-spacing:.0813rem;text-transform:uppercase;color:#101820;opacity:.5;white-space:nowrap;cursor:pointer;transition:opacity .3s cubic-bezier(.16,1,.3,1);min-width:10rem}.c-ingredients-section__full-modal-tab.is-active{height:2.5rem;padding:.75rem 1rem;opacity:1;background-color:#fff}.c-ingredients-section__full-modal-panels{display:grid;grid-template-columns:1fr;grid-template-rows:1fr}.c-ingredients-section__full-modal-panel{grid-row:1/-1;grid-column:1/-1;min-width:100%;opacity:0;pointer-events:none;transition:opacity .3s ease-in-out}.c-ingredients-section__full-modal-panel.is-visible{opacity:1;pointer-events:all;z-index:1}.c-ingredients-section__full-modal-accordions.is-untabbed{margin-top:1.5rem;padding-top:1.5rem;border-top:1px solid rgba(16,24,32,.12)}.c-ingredients-section__full-modal-accordions .o-accordion__heading{padding:0}.c-ingredients-section__full-modal-item{padding-bottom:1.75rem;border-bottom:1px solid rgba(16,24,32,.1);padding-top:1.5rem}.c-ingredients-section__full-modal-item:first-child{padding-top:0}.c-ingredients-section__full-modal-item:last-child{padding-bottom:0;border-bottom:none}.c-ingredients-section__full-modal-item-fallback{display:flex;align-items:flex-start;gap:1.75rem}.c-ingredients-section__full-modal-item-media{width:3rem;height:3rem;flex-shrink:0;border-radius:50%;overflow:hidden}.c-ingredients-section__full-modal-item-media.is-placeholder{background:rgba(16,24,32,.08)}.c-ingredients-section__full-modal-item-image{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;border-radius:50%;position:unset}.c-ingredients-section__full-modal-item-subheading{margin:0;font-family:proxima-nova,sans-serif;font-size:.875rem;font-weight:400;line-height:150%;letter-spacing:.0175rem;color:#101820;opacity:.7}.c-ingredients-section__full-modal-item-description{flex:1;min-width:0;font-weight:400;font-family:proxima-nova,sans-serif;line-height:1.2;letter-spacing:0}.c-ingredients-section__full-modal-item-description b,.c-ingredients-section__full-modal-item-description strong{font-weight:600}.c-ingredients-section__full-modal-item-description{font-size:.9375rem;line-height:1.4063rem;letter-spacing:.0281rem}.c-ingredients-section__full-modal-item-description p:first-child{margin-top:0}.c-ingredients-section__full-modal-item-description p:last-child{margin-bottom:0}.c-ingredients-section__full-modal-accordion.o-accordion{border-top:none;border-bottom:none;padding-bottom:0}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__heading{display:flex;align-items:flex-start;gap:1.75rem;padding:0 1.75rem 0 0}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__heading-text{display:flex;flex-direction:column;align-items:flex-start;gap:.25rem;flex:1;min-width:0;padding-right:.5rem}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__label{display:block;font-family:proxima-nova,sans-serif;font-size:.8125rem;font-weight:600;line-height:150%;letter-spacing:.08125rem;text-transform:uppercase;color:#101820}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__chevron{width:1.25rem;height:1.25rem;color:#333f48}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__content{width:100%;padding:0;color:#101820}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__content *{margin:0 0 1rem;font-weight:400;font-family:proxima-nova,sans-serif;line-height:1.2;letter-spacing:0}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__content * b,.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__content * strong{font-weight:600}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__content *{font-size:.9375rem;line-height:1.4063rem;letter-spacing:.0281rem}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__content :last-child{margin:0}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__content-inner{position:relative;width:100%;padding-top:1.75rem}@media only screen and (min-width:1100px){.c-ingredients-section{padding:4.5rem 7.125rem}.c-ingredients-section__inner{max-width:80rem;margin:0 auto}.c-ingredients-section[data-grid-image-count="1"] .c-ingredients-section__inner{max-width:25rem}.c-ingredients-section[data-grid-image-count="2"] .c-ingredients-section__inner{max-width:36rem}.c-ingredients-section[data-grid-image-count="3"] .c-ingredients-section__inner{max-width:47.0625rem}.c-ingredients-section[data-grid-image-count="4"] .c-ingredients-section__inner{max-width:58rem}.c-ingredients-section[data-grid-image-count="5"] .c-ingredients-section__inner{max-width:69rem}.c-ingredients-section__title{margin-bottom:4rem}.c-ingredients-section__grid{display:flex;row-gap:2rem;-moz-column-gap:1rem;column-gap:1rem;margin-bottom:4rem}.c-ingredients-section__grid.is-item-count-1 .c-ingredients-section__item:first-child,.c-ingredients-section__grid.is-item-count-2 .c-ingredients-section__item:first-child{grid-column:3}.c-ingredients-section__grid.is-item-count-2 .c-ingredients-section__item:nth-child(2){grid-column:4}.c-ingredients-section__grid.is-item-count-3 .c-ingredients-section__item:first-child{grid-column:2}.c-ingredients-section__grid.is-item-count-3 .c-ingredients-section__item:nth-child(2){grid-column:3}.c-ingredients-section__grid.is-item-count-3 .c-ingredients-section__item:nth-child(3){grid-column:4}.c-ingredients-section__grid.is-item-count-4 .c-ingredients-section__item:first-child{grid-column:2}.c-ingredients-section__grid.is-item-count-4 .c-ingredients-section__item:nth-child(2){grid-column:3}.c-ingredients-section__grid.is-item-count-4 .c-ingredients-section__item:nth-child(3){grid-column:4}.c-ingredients-section__grid.is-item-count-4 .c-ingredients-section__item:nth-child(4){grid-column:5}.c-ingredients-section__grid.is-item-count-5 .c-ingredients-section__item:first-child{grid-column:1}.c-ingredients-section__grid.is-item-count-5 .c-ingredients-section__item:nth-child(2){grid-column:2}.c-ingredients-section__grid.is-item-count-5 .c-ingredients-section__item:nth-child(3){grid-column:3}.c-ingredients-section__grid.is-item-count-5 .c-ingredients-section__item:nth-child(4){grid-column:4}.c-ingredients-section__grid.is-item-count-5 .c-ingredients-section__item:nth-child(5){grid-column:5}.c-ingredients-section__drawer-header{padding:2.625rem 3rem 0}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__chevron{right:-.125rem;top:.9375rem}.c-ingredients-section__full-modal-tabs{margin-bottom:2.5rem}.c-ingredients-section__item-subheading{margin:0 auto .3125rem}.c-ingredients-section__cta{text-underline-offset:.5625rem}.c-ingredients-section__expand-icon{width:1rem;height:1rem}.c-ingredients-section__item{flex:1}.c-ingredients-section__item.is-mobile-hidden{display:flex}.c-ingredients-section__item.is-desktop-hidden{display:none}.c-ingredients-section__item:hover{transform:scale(1.02);flex:1.2}.c-ingredients-section__item:hover .c-ingredients-section__media{transform:scale(1.02)}.c-ingredients-section__item:hover .c-ingredients-section__item-subheading{color:#1d252d}.c-ingredients-section__item-subheading,.c-ingredients-section__item-title{max-width:8.1875rem}.c-ingredients-section__drawer{top:0;left:auto;width:100%;max-width:37.8125rem;height:100%;transform:translate3d(100%,0,0)}.c-ingredients-section__drawer-content{padding:2.5rem 3rem}.c-ingredients-section__full-modal-accordion.o-accordion .o-accordion__content *{font-size:.875rem;font-weight:400;line-height:150%;letter-spacing:.0175rem}.c-ingredients-section__full-modal-tab{min-width:15.375rem}.c-ingredients-section.has-mobile-grid-cta:not(.has-desktop-grid-cta) .c-ingredients-section__cta-wrap{display:none}.c-ingredients-section.has-desktop-grid-cta .c-ingredients-section__cta-wrap{display:block}.c-ingredients-section.is-grid-expanded .c-ingredients-section__item.is-desktop-hidden{display:flex}}
